[發明專利]基于區域網絡的組播控制方法及裝置在審
| 申請號: | 201810971362.3 | 申請日: | 2018-08-24 |
| 公開(公告)號: | CN109218180A | 公開(公告)日: | 2019-01-15 |
| 發明(設計)人: | 劉昱 | 申請(專利權)人: | 劉昱 |
| 主分類號: | H04L12/703 | 分類號: | H04L12/703;H04L12/707;H04L12/761;H04L12/741;H04L12/18;H04L12/26 |
| 代理公司: | 暫無信息 | 代理人: | 暫無信息 |
| 地址: | 518131 廣東省深圳市龍*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 組播樹 區域網絡 組播控制 異常鏈路 控制流 網絡通信領域 發生故障 鏈路狀態 組播業務 控制器 更新 鏈路 刪除 | ||
本發明提供了一種基于區域網絡的組播控制方法及裝置,涉及網絡通信領域?;趨^域網絡的組播控制方法應用于SDN控制器,該方法包括:獲取區域網絡中的所有組播樹的鏈路狀態;當存在有異常鏈路的第一組播樹時,將第一組播樹更新為第二組播樹;刪除與第一組播樹對應的控制流表;下發與第二組播樹對應的控制流表。本發明提供的基于區域網絡的組播控制方法及裝置能夠在區域網絡中存在異常鏈路的組播樹時,能夠及時更新組播樹,降低組播樹的鏈路在發生故障時對組播業務的影響。
技術領域
本發明涉及網絡通信領域,具體而言,涉及一種基于區域網絡的組播控制方法及裝置。
背景技術
組播技術是IP網絡的三種傳輸方式之一,其可以實現在發送者和每一接收者之間實現點對多點網絡連接,如果一臺發送者同時給多個的接收者傳輸相同的數據,在中間的傳輸節點只需復制一份相同數據包,組播提高了數據傳送效率,減少了骨干網絡擁塞的概率,也降低了發送者發送報文的壓力。
在傳統的網絡中,組播樹的構建和切換過程都需要位于組播路徑上的相關組播路由器進行分布式信息交換,一旦某一正在運行的組播鏈路中的某一段或幾段鏈路發生故障時,組播的切換時間將會較長,影響組播業務效果。
發明內容
有鑒于此,本發明實施例的目的在于提供一種基于區域網絡的組播控制方法及裝置,以改善上述問題。
第一方面,本發明實施例提供了一種基于區域網絡的組播控制方法,應用于SDN控制器,所述方法包括:
獲取所述區域網絡中的所有組播樹的鏈路狀態;
當存在有異常鏈路的第一組播樹時,將所述第一組播樹更新為第二組播樹;
刪除與所述第一組播樹對應的控制流表;
下發與所述第二組播樹對應的控制流表。
可選地,所述獲取所述區域網絡中的所有組播樹的鏈路狀態,包括:
通過讀取、要求上報或主動測量的方式獲取所述區域網絡中的所有組播樹的每一段鏈路的鏈路狀態。
可選地,所述將所述第一組播樹更新為第二組播樹,包括:
查找所述第一組播樹上位于異常鏈路或異常節點前面的最晚分叉點,基于所述最晚分叉點重新計算到與所述第一組播樹對應的接收主機的路徑,得到所述第二組播樹;或
查找所述第一組播樹中異常節點的父節點,基于所述父節點重新計算到與所述第一組播樹對應的接收主機的路徑,得到所述第二組播樹;或
依據預設的備用路徑,將所述第一組播樹更新為與所述備用路徑對應的所述第二組播樹。
可選地,所述方法還包括:
判斷所述第二組播樹的鏈路是否異常;
所述刪除與所述第一組播樹對應的控制流表,包括:
當所述第二組播樹的鏈路正常時,刪除與所述第一組播樹對應的控制流表;
所述下發與所述第二組播樹對應的控制流表,包括:
當所述第二組播樹的鏈路正常時,下發與所述第二組播樹對應的控制流表。
可選地,每個所述組播樹設置有對應的服務等級,當所述第一組播樹的數量為多個時,所述將所述第一組播樹更新為第二組播樹,包括:
依據服務等級的優先級順序,依序將每個所述第一組播樹更新為對應的第二組播樹。
第二方面,本發明實施例提供了一種基于區域網絡的組播控制裝置,應用于SDN控制器,基于區域網絡的組播控制裝置包括:
獲取模塊,用于獲取所述區域網絡中的所有組播樹的鏈路狀態;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于劉昱,未經劉昱許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810971362.3/2.html,轉載請聲明來源鉆瓜專利網。





